#b14f71 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b14f71 is composed of 69.4% red, 31%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.4% magenta, 36.2%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 339.2 degrees, a saturation of 38.6% and a lightness of 50.2%. #b14f71 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9ee2 with #630000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#b14f71 color description : Dark moderate pink.
#b14f71 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b14f71 has RGB values of R:177, G:79, B:113 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.55, Y:0.36,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11620209.
